Witt Gets Five Games
by Paul on 02/27/09 at 03:33 PM ET
Comments (4)
from TSN,
New York Islanders defenceman Brendan Witt was suspended for five games Friday for an elbow to Toronto Maple Leafs’ Niklas Hagman on Thursday night.
